Tedy Bruschi to Retire
August 30 2009
New England Patriots linebacker Tedy Bruschi will retire after 13 NFL seasons. He suffered a stroke 8 months ago. He has played in more NFL Regular Season Games (189) than any other New England Patriots linebacker. He has played on all 3 Super Bowl winning Patriots teams.
